Overview

The NEW Feed functionality allows schools to leverage the Chronicle module using a Quick Observation template to provide family members with more visibility of their child's key moments and daily achievements. These observations appear as a post in the News Feed and can even be accompanied by a photo or picture. Using this new feature, staff can easily share lessons, student achievements and observations quickly and easily from a mobile or tablet device

Quick Observation Permissions

Permissions for this action are related to access to the Chronicle module and are further determined in the Quick Observation Chronicle Template (see below).
Please refer to your Compass Sponsor for your school's permission protocol and refer to Permissions for further information.

Staff with ChronicleConfigure
permission can edit and manage the Quick Observations Chronicle template to determine staff access, default settings and any additional communications. 

Quick Observation Settings

It is recommended to confirm the configuration of your Quick Observation Chronicle Template as well as Feed settings to allow comments on Quick Observation at an Admin Level in order to manage the interaction between staff members and the parent community.

Feed Comments

Navigate to the Chronicle module within the Organisation menu (waffle icon) to configure the Feed settings for Staff / Parents / Students:

Find the section titled 'Feed' and tick the boxes to 'Allow [Staff/Parents/Students] to comment on Feed Items - Chronicle'

Notes
This will allow staff members and parents/students associated with the Quick Observation to comment on the post from their News Feed.

Info
When a Feed item appears in a parent’s Feed and comments are enabled, parents can comment, react and view comments made from others.

Chronicle Template

A Chronicle template will be populated in your Chronicle module in Category 'Compass Quick Observation'. Navigate to the Chronicle module > Administration tab > Templates subtab to locate your Quick Observation template.


Click the pencil icon to edit default settings and add additional communication preferences (if applicable)

Details tab

Confirm default settings for your Quick Observation template including:
  1. Visibility to parents/students
  2. Pin by default (and for how long)
  3. Points
  4. Rating colour
  5. Include Entry in Feed
  6. Allow Feed Reactions
Notes
The 'Include Entry in Feed' and 'Allow Feed Reactions' settings are recommended for overall visibility and to allow for community interactivity. These are set at Template level, therefore, this will be applied to all Quick Observations entries.

Security, Approvals & Notifications tab

As with any Chronicle Template, it is recommended to confirm the permissions matrix to determine who can use, view and/or edit a entry. The Quick Observation Chronicle Template will be created with default permissions for Staff, Parents and Students; however, additional Role Groups or staff members can be added to matrix for internal notifications or access.

Please refer to the 'Advanced Chronicle Settings' in this Help Centre article for more information on this process.



Communications tab

Additional communications to Parents can be automated when a Quick Observation is created in the Feed. An email, or SMS & Push Notification, can be enabled to ensure no Quick Observations are missed for the recipient. 

Turn on the email/SMS/Push notification by selecting a parent inclusion mode in the 'Send Mode' drop down menu. This determines which parent contacts will be notified of the Quick Observation.



Complete the body of the message in the text area and utilise the placeholders to populate personalised information.





Audit tab

View an audit trail to see any changes or modifications to the template.


Click 'Save Template and Close' to confirm the configuration settings.



Add a Quick Observation in the Compass School Manager App

Quick Observations have been designed to be easy to use on a mobile device such as a phone or tablet with the Compass School Manager App installed.
Info
It is currently not possible to create Quick Observations on the Web interface, but standard Chronicle templates can of course still be used if needed. 

From your Compass School Manager App, select the '+' Shortcuts menu on the main navigation bar > Quick Observation.

The next screen will allow for the details of the observation to be added including:
  1. Comments and notes
  2. Photos directly from a camera or device gallery
  3. an attached file
  4. students involved
  5. reaction and comment settings

Create a post...

Add a comment or text that will be sent as the information on the Feed.

Tag People

This allows you to direct the Quick Observation towards an individual or explicit group of parents. Search for a student and toggle next to their name to add them to the post. This will appear on the News Feed of associated parent contacts.

































Include media

Use the 'Take photo', 'Gallery' or 'File' actions to attached a file or image to accompany the Quick Observation. This will appear in the Feed along with the text.

Choose Settings

On a post by post basis, reactions and comments can be enabled for parents (and Students or Staff for comments). Simply tick the box to allow for these interactions to be available to recipients.

Post your Quick Observation

Once all information has been added, select 'Post' in the top right hand corner of the screen. 

Notes
Quick observation visibility is restricted to the staff member who raised the item, the tagged students, and the parents/guardians of any tagged students. 


Edit a Quick Observation

Deleting or editing Quick Observation entries is not yet supported in the App, however, this can be completed using the web interface via the Student Profile Page including adding, removing tagged students, updating content and images and altering visibility, react and comment settings for the item.

Comments and reactions can be disabled when a Quick Observation item is created.  If necessary, these can also be disabled by default.
